7/ Finallyβour community tool πΎ
shiny.ips.unibe.ch
The B. distachyon Leaf Gene Expression Viewer allows visualization of any gene across the whole leaf, epidermal, or stomatal subsets.β¨Interactive UMAPs and ggPlantmap provide an eFP-browser-like experience for grass developmental biology.

6/ As a proof of concept we functionally analyzed two novel marker genes, one that is expressed in dividing leaf cells and another one that is expressed in the developing stomatal lineages.

5/ Gene regulatory network analysis of the stomatal clusters identifies top transcription factors per clusters and could distinguish the targetome of co-expressed yet functionally distinct stomatal transcription factors BdMUTE and BdFAMA

4/ Pseudotime analysis reconstructs the guard cell lineage trajectory, mapping the sequential activation of key transcription factors and identifying novel stage-specific marker genes. Again, RNA-FISH validates sequential activity of the novel markers along developmental stages.

3/ β¨Focusing on the epidermis, we resolved most cell lineages of the grass leaf epidermis including stomatal guard cells and subsidiary cells, hair cells and silica cells. We used known and novel marker genes and multiplexed, RNA-FISH to confirm the in silico clusters in the actual leaf epidermis

2/ Our Brachypodium leaf atlas spans all major tissues.β¨UMAPs resolve epidermal, mesophyll, vascular, and meristematic compartments.β¨Known markers define cluster identitiesβrevealing a coherent developmental continuum across the vegetative leaf.

1/ Preprint alert:β¨
πΎ The developing leaf of the wild grass Brachypodium distachyon at single-cell resolutionβ¨
π doi.org/10.1101/2025...
A 70k-cell single-cell RNA-seq atlas of the developing grass leafβfrom the shoot meristem to mature leaf tissues. @cerealcell.bsky.social @lbmountain.bsky.social
